The signs on site are Minster Baywatch. Have you approached the
retailer where you spent your money and asked them to intervene
and get their landlord, who is the likely contractor for the
parking operator, to get it cancelled. This is know as Plan A.
If they won't or can't help, then seek out the managing agent
for the retail park and contact them and get them to cancel the
charge with their agent. Complain to the retailer and have them
escalate that up to the managing agent if necessary. Threaten to
return the goods and go elsewhere to make the same purchase,
explaining that you don't expect to be invoiced by a third party
for the privilege of being a customer.

will need to find out the company that is the managing agent
for the retail park. Often you can find this information on the
big advertising plinth that lists all the stores.
